Carbamazepine First report of neutrophil Jeukocytosls Although the package insert for carhamazepine(Geigy) lists leuKocytosis as an adverse reaction to carbamazepine. no reports of neutrophilia were found in the literature. A 26-year-old Caucasian woman admitted for psychiatric e1(amination had been taking carbamazepine(600mg/dayl for seizures resulting from a car accident 4 years earlier. A routine hemogram showed a raised WBC coum of21.2 x lOll m l with 82 % neutrophils (normal 60-75 'K,). As it was noted thatleukocylosis was listed as an adverl\e effect of carbamazepine. her medication was changed to phenytoin (400mg I day) and phenobarbital ( I 2001&/ day I. Other drugs were continued unchanged chlorpromazine 125-300mg/day). an<l acetaminophen (paracetamol) with codeine (1·4 tablets/ day). Five days laler the WBC was normal. There were no signs of infection. Recause of dizziness and ataxia. phenytoin and phenobarbital were replaced by carbamazepine (600mgJ day )and WBC I I and I J days later were again significantly raised. \lurphy .
